Daniel Haselwanter Austria

With his multi-faceted and beautifully nuanced vocals, acoustic and classical guitars, ukulele, sitar, bouzouki, banjo and percussion, Daniel enjoys transcending the framework of the singer-songwriter genre.

His songs reflect world citizenship, idealism, a profound love for the natural world, high sensitivity and personal stories.
